No episodic memory; cannot relive any events of his past i. e. didn"t get upset anymore when he thought about the fact that his brother was dead, couldn"t remember where he was when he found out and the funeral details. Semantic memory intact; can remember general information about the past. Italian woman had encephalitis at age 44. Could remember her birthday party and how she felt, but if you asked her to remember general knowledge (i. e. did italy fight in world war 2) she would have no idea. Could remember what she had done during the day, or what she experienced in the past (episodic memory intact) Results from kc and the italian woman suggest there are different brain regions responsible for the formation and use of episodic and semantic memories. Brain imaging studies agree with this (levine et al. )
